War Games
War Games was a thrilling limited-time mode (LTM) in Apex Legends that injected a dose of chaos and unique gameplay modifiers into the familiar battle royale formula. This LTM wasn't just about survival; it was about adapting to ever-changing rulesets that kept players on their toes and offered a fresh, often hilarious, take on combat.
War Games featured a rotating selection of modifiers that significantly altered gameplay. These modifiers were applied to matches, creating distinct experiences each time you dropped in. Some of the most memorable modifiers included: Armor Regen, where all armor regenerated over time, encouraging more aggressive pushes and less reliance on shield cells; Second Chance, which granted each player a free respawn upon death, significantly reducing the penalty for early mistakes and allowing for more daring plays; Ultra Zones, which designated specific areas of the map as high-tier loot zones with increased enemy spawns and special loot drops, creating intense hot drops; Armed and Dangerous, a fan-favorite where only shotguns and sniper rifles were available, drastically changing combat engagements; and Homeless, where players spawned with no loot and had to scavenge for everything, emphasizing early-game survival and looting efficiency. The combination of these modifiers meant that no two War Games matches felt the same, forcing players to constantly re-evaluate their strategies and Legend choices.
The strategic implications of War Games were profound. For instance, with Armor Regen active, Legends like Octane or Wraith could leverage their speed to initiate fights and disengage quickly, knowing their shields would recover. Second Chance encouraged more aggressive plays, as the risk of being permanently out of the game was significantly reduced. In Armed and Dangerous, Legends like Bangalore or Caustic could excel in controlling sightlines and holding positions, while Legends like Pathfinder or Valkyrie could use their mobility to flank and surprise enemies at range. The Ultra Zones became focal points for intense firefights, rewarding teams that could secure and defend these high-value areas. The Homeless modifier, on the other hand, put a premium on looting speed and early engagement, often favoring Legends with strong early-game abilities or those who could quickly find a weapon.
